A gas mixture with 5% Neon with pressure 10 atm at 27^oC is entered a reactor with rate F, and another stream with pure Neon with 8 atm pressure at 27^oC entered the reactor with rate 3 liter/s, product has 10% Neon with same conditions with rate P, what is the value of F?(a) 3 liter/s(b) 15 liter/s(c) 48 liter/s(d) 72 liter/sThis question was addressed to me in an internship interview.The doubt is from Material Balances Involving Ideal Gases topic in chapter Recycle, Bypass, Purge, Ideal Gases and Real Gases of Basic Chemical Engineering

Answer»

The correct choice is (d) 72 liter/s

The explanation is: Neon BALANCE- 0.05*F*10 + 3*1*8 = 0.1*P*8, => 0.5F + 24 = 0.8P, Overall balance- F + 3 = P, => 0.3F = 21.6, => F = 72 liter/s.
